The final volume of Golding s nautical trilogy, following "Rites of Passage" (Booker Prize, 1980) and "Close Quarters" (1987), and concludes the voyage of Edmund Talbot to Australia aboard a nineteenth-century warship. Golding (1911 1993) was a British novelist and schoolteacher best known for his debut novel "Lord of the Flies" (1954), which became a modern classic and earned him the Nobel Prize in Literature in 1983.
